I've tried a few Indian spots on Oahu, and Spice Up in Makiki is easily my favorite. Way better than Himalayan Kitchen--flavor-wise and service-wise. The food is just on another level, and the staff is super attentive, which makes the whole experience even better. I had the lamb curry, naan, and tikka chicken masala, and everything was delicious. The lamb curry was rich and perfectly spiced, the naan was soft and fresh, and the tikka masala had that perfect balance of creamy and flavorful. If you're craving good Indian food, this is the place. Can't wait to go back!

This gets five stars from me, because it's flavorful without being too spicy. I chose "mild plus" and the spice level was absolutely perfect. The food was very appealing, served at the right temperature, and absolutely delicious. There are also lots of vegetarian and vegan options. Considering the fact that we had two young children with us, the servers were also very patient and accommodating. The tables are spaced nicely, with a variety of configurations. Parking is a shared lot in the back, so my recommendation is to arrive early or look for street parking if it's after 18:30.

It's hard to find a good Indian food on the island but Spice Up is the only one we found so far to be consistently good for our cravings! Our favorite thing to order here is the Lamb Rogan Josh and garlic naan. We liked the other dishes we ordered as well! So far we had only one miss which was the Tandoori Chicken. Not sure if it was an off day but the Tandoori chicken was really dry, so I'd skip it next time. They don't serve alcohol, so it's byob. I suggest coming here on the early side for dinner otherwise they start to get a line after 6pm
